How do I cite content (evidence summaries, worksheets) published on the ADA Evidence Analysis Library?
Information from the American Dietetic Association Evidence Analysis Library® can be cited the same way that you cite other web references. Refer to the appropriate standards (MLA, APA, etc.) These standards can vary; however citations for online sources should provide information that allows that source to be located and retrieved again. Web publications should also indicate the date the content was accessed. Below is one example.
